I have a 2013 TXC 310. Last weekend I was riding it very hard for about 30 plus miles. I started with a fresh and full crank case. At the end of the ride I notice oil film all over the bike and could not see oil in the sight glass. I discovered that the line on the right side of the motor that runs from the top down to the filter had come loose on top. When I filled the oil up to see how much I lost. It looks like I only had about 1/4 of capacity of oil left. The bike ran great all day and did not make any goofy noises and it starts and sounds fine. Any thing to be worried about ?
Thank you for the input
 
Change the oil and filter. If you don't see any metal you're probably alright.

I ran mine without oil before and its still running.
 
^^^^ as above shouldnt cause an issue if you still had oil in the crank, you need to find out if the rings are blowing out the oil from the cases somethings not right.
